Best way to travel between

London, ON, Canada
Edmonton, AB, Canada
Travel Modes
2791.9 km
8h 0mins
301.53 kgs
3467.94 km
57h 7mins
183.8 kgs
3387.48 km
35h 29mins
433.6 kgs
Tranport Distance Time(hrs) Cost(local) Cost(usd)
Flight 2791.9 km 8h 0mins 153 CAD 145.04
Train 3467.94 km 57h 7mins 261 CAD 247.45
Drive 3387.48 km 35h 29mins 302 CAD 286.62
Take Train from London to Kitchener
Time: 1h 44mins Cost: 30 CAD; $ 25.2 - 30.8 USD CO2 Emission: 5.0 kgs
Take Taxi from Kitchener to Kitchener
Time: 13mins Cost: 33 CAD; $ 27.9 - 34.1 USD CO2 Emission: 1.61 kgs
Take Flight from YKF to YEG
Time: 4h 5mins Cost: 127 CAD; $ 108.0 - 132.0 USD CO2 Emission: 286.67 kgs
Take Bus from Edmonton Airport to Edmonton Downtown Office
Time: 28mins Cost: 30 CAD; $ 25.2 - 30.8 USD CO2 Emission: 0.92 kgs
Source: Rome2rio

Mode of travel comparision chart

The best and cheapest way to get from London, ON, Canada and Edmonton, AB, Canada is to travel by air, which will cost about 153 CAD or 130.50 USD.